小内存VPS一键搭建Typecho/WordPress/可道云等

  本文最后更新于2019年10月13日;------ Ps: 转让宝塔面板专业版永久授权20人版.

很多人手中有一些小内存的微型机,除了XXX之外好像也没有别的用途,现在利用这个脚本可以让你把手中的微型鸡利用起来。

简介

  • 小内存VPS一键安装Caddy、PHP7、Sqlite3环境(支持VPS最小内存64M)。
  • 一键绑定域名自动生成SSL证书开启https(ssl自动续期)。
  • 支持IPv6(AAAA记录)如果本地网络不支持IPv6可以通过cloudflare CDN转换为IP4。
  • 一键安装Typecho、Wordpress、Zblog、Kodexplorer、Laverna、一键整站备份。
  • 一键安装V2ra*、Rinetdbbr。

安装

支持Centos 7+Debian 8+系统,使用脚本前请提前解析好域名(不要开启CDN),以便自动签发SSL证书。

脚本命令

wget -N --no-check-certificate git.io/c.sh && chmod +x c.sh && bash c.sh

安装程序

#一键安装typecho博客
bash c.sh -t

#一键安装wordpress博客
bash c.sh -w

#一键安装zblog博客
bash c.sh -z

#一键安装kodexplorer可道云
bash c.sh -k

#一键安装laverna印象笔记
bash c.sh -l

#一键整站备份(一键打包/www网站目录、含数据库)
bash c.sh -a

#一键安装v2ra*
bash c.sh -v

#一键安装rinetd bbr端口加速(OVZ使用,KVM请自行开启BBR,使用此脚本会更换内核)
bash c.sh -b

伪静态设置

编辑配置文件:

nano /etc/dylanbai8/caddy/Caddyfile

在最后一个}上面添加以下代码:

#Wordpress伪静态
rewrite {
  if {path} not_match ^\/wp-admin
  to {path} {path}/ /index.php?{query}
}

#Typecho伪静态
rewrite {
    if {path} not_match ^\/admin
    to {path} {path}/ /index.php?{query}
 }

然后重启Caddy:

systemctl restart caddy

其他命令

#卸载caddy
bash c.sh -unc

#卸载php+sqlite
bash c.sh -unp

#卸载v2ra*
bash c.sh -unv

#卸载rinetdbbr
bash c.sh -unb

启动:systemctl start caddy
停止:systemctl stop caddy
重启:systemctl restart caddy

Caddy配置文件位置:/etc/dylanbai8

网站目录:/www

本文来源:https://www.moerats.com/archives/749/

- THE END -
tag(s): none
展开评论 · back ·